Nutritonal Status Of Pediatric Cancer Patients In Iran: A Clinical Audit

This study assess the nutritional status of outpatient cancer children referred to the hematologyand oncology clinic at Doctor Sheikh Hospital, a pediatric teaching hospital in Mashhad, Iran. Weperformed a clinical audit. Nutritional status was assessed by anthropometric indices. STRONGkidstool was applied for screening risk of malnutrition. A total of 61 pediatric cancer patients wereassessed. 77 percent of patients were male (47 patients) and the mean age was 8.4 years (Range:6month to18 years). Acute lymphoblastic leukemia (ALL) (84.7%) and Wilms tumor (26.6%) was themost prevalent cancer among hematologic and solid tumors respectively. Results showed that 26.2%of patients had malnutrition by BMI for age z-score index (underweight), 24.5% by weight for height(WFH) index (wasting) and 21.3% by HFA index (stunting). The prevalence of underweight, wastingand stunting was higher among patients with solid tumors than patients with hematologicalmalignancies. However, results showed that the prevalence of malnutrition was not statisticallysignificant between the two groups.The STRONGkids classified 34.4% of patients as moderate risk,and 65.6% as high risk of malnutrition. Patients with solid tumors were more in high risk group thanpatients with hematological malignancy (40% vs 32.6%) although it was not statistically significant(p> 0.05). Malnutrition was prevalent among pediatric cancer patients in this study. So appropriatenutritional screening and support plans should be implemented for improving the nutritionalstatus of these children.
